Home
last modified time | relevance | path

Searched refs:queue_entry_t (Results 1 – 2 of 2) sorted by relevance

/NextBSD/sys/sys/mach/
HDqueue.h129 typedef struct queue_entry *queue_entry_t; typedef
145 queue_entry_t elt);
150 queue_entry_t elt);
153 extern queue_entry_t dequeue_head(
157 extern queue_entry_t dequeue_tail(
163 queue_entry_t elt);
167 queue_entry_t entry,
168 queue_entry_t pred);
172 queue_entry_t elt);
179 queue_entry_t elt) in enqueue_head()
[all …]
/NextBSD/sys/compat/mach/kern/
HDtask.c492 while (!queue_end(list, (queue_entry_t) thr_act)) { in task_hold_locked()
524 while (!queue_end(list, (queue_entry_t) thr_act)) { in task_release()
601 assert(queue_end(&task->thr_acts, (queue_entry_t) thr_act)); in task_threads()
708 while (!queue_end(list, (queue_entry_t) thr_act)) { in task_wait_locked()
731 if (queue_end(list, (queue_entry_t)thr_act)) in task_wait_locked()